Step-by-Step Paternity Testing Procedures in Alabama

Legal Testing Process

  1. Sample Collection: Cheek swabs obtained at accredited facilities.

  2. Chain-of-Custody: Samples securely handled to maintain court validity.

  3. Lab Analysis: Advanced techniques with over 99% accuracy.

  4. Results: Available in approximately 2 business days post-analysis.

At-Home Testing Process

  1. Order an at-home kit online.

  2. Collect samples via cheek swabs from child, alleged father, and mother (if needed).

  3. Send samples using prepaid packaging to an accredited lab.

  4. Receive results securely within 2 business days.

Frequently Asked Questions About Paternity Testing in Alabama

Can I get a paternity test near me in Alabama?

Yes! GameDay DNA and other accredited labs offer DNA testing services throughout Alabama. Paternity testing for legal or private use can also be obtained through the Alabama Department of Human Resources (DHR) and in-hospital or court-ordered processes (Ala. Admin. Code 660-3-11-.03).

How much does a paternity test cost in Alabama?

  • Legal/court-admissible paternity tests: Typically $300–$600 (standard rate) with chain-of-custody; may be reduced through DHR or the court and sometimes initially advanced by DHR (Alabama Code § 26-17-506).

  • At-home or private tests: $179–$240 for informational tests

What types of paternity tests are available in Alabama?

  • Legal/court-ordered paternity tests

  • At-home peace-of-mind DNA kits

  • Prenatal (non-invasive) paternity tests

  • Grandparent, sibling, avuncular (aunt/uncle), and maternity tests
    Most types can be obtained privately or via DHR.

Are legal paternity test results admissible in court in Alabama?

Yes! Legal paternity test results are admissible in court if they follow strict chain-of-custody and procedural requirements (Ala. Admin. Code 660-3-11-.01; SSA Guidance: Alabama DNA Evidence). DHR, police, or the court can order these tests as part of custody or support cases.

How long does it take to get paternity test results?

Results are typically available within 2–5 business days after all parties’ samples are received by the lab (DHR Child Support FAQ (PDF)).

Does insurance cover the cost of paternity testing in Alabama?

Most insurance plans do NOT cover paternity testing unless it is part of a medically necessary diagnostic procedure (GameDay DNA insurance FAQ).

Can I get a prenatal paternity test while pregnant in Alabama?

Yes! Non-invasive prenatal paternity (NIPP) tests can be done as early as 7 weeks into pregnancy and are considered safe (DHR: Establishment FAQ).
